When you’re moving across the country, several variables determine your total. First, the distance between your current home and your new one is the primary factor. Beyond that, the total volume of your belongings—specifically the weight and the amount of space they take up in the truck—plays a huge role. Things like professional packing services, the need for storage, or tricky access at either location, such as stairs or long driveways, can also shift the final figure. The primary distinction lies in scope and licensing. Local movers typically operate within a specific radius, often within New York State, and are regulated by state agencies. Long-distance movers, on the other hand, handle relocations across state lines and are subject to federal regulations by the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A). This includes specific requirements for insurance and operational standards to ensure safe transport nationwide.
